The pattern includes a list of materials, instructions to create each piece of the hedgehog, and a few tips for assembly. I have added pictures to help guide you along the way and to show close ups of each piece.

I also have a YouTube video to help you with the quills if you need a visual tutorial. Links are embedded in the PDF!

DIFFICULTY: Intermediate

SKILLS REQUIRED:

  • Magic ring/circle
  • Single crochet
  • Double crochet
  • Slip stitch
  • Popcorn stitch (tutorial included)
  • Increases
  • Invisible and traditional decreases
  • Crocheting in the round

MATERIALS:

  • Cotton worsted weight yarn in tan and brown. I use Lily Sugar’n Cream in Jute and Warm Brown.
  • A size C 2.75mm hook
  • 8mm safety eyes
  • Polyester fiberfill
  • Scissors
  • Yarn/tapestry needle
  • Stitch marker
  • Sewing pins
  • Black embroidery thread

The finished product is approximately 10cm (4”) tall and 15 cm (6”) long.
